Understanding Fractions and Decimals

Before diving into the conversion of 3/5, let's establish a clear understanding of fractions and decimals. So a fraction represents a part of a whole, consisting of a numerator (the top number) and a denominator (the bottom number). The numerator indicates the number of parts you have, while the denominator indicates the total number of equal parts the whole is divided into.

A decimal, on the other hand, represents a number using a base-ten system. That said, the decimal point separates the whole number part from the fractional part. Each digit to the right of the decimal point represents a power of ten: tenths, hundredths, thousandths, and so on.

The process of converting a fraction to a decimal involves essentially dividing the numerator by the denominator.

Converting 3/5 to a Decimal: The Simple Method

The simplest and most direct way to convert 3/5 to a decimal is through division. We divide the numerator (3) by the denominator (5):

3 ÷ 5 = 0.6

That's why, 3/5 as a decimal is 0.6 It's one of those things that adds up..

Equivalent Fractions and Decimal Conversions

don't forget to note that equivalent fractions will yield the same decimal representation. Here's one way to look at it: the fraction 6/10 is equivalent to 3/5. If we convert 6/10 to a decimal by dividing 6 by 10, we get 0.6, confirming that these fractions are equivalent and have the same decimal representation. This highlights the importance of simplifying fractions before conversion to make the division process simpler Which is the point..

Converting Other Fractions to Decimals

The method described above can be applied to convert any fraction to a decimal. For instance:

  • 1/4: 1 ÷ 4 = 0.25
  • 2/3: 2 ÷ 3 = 0.666... (a repeating decimal)
  • 7/8: 7 ÷ 8 = 0.875
  • 5/2: 5 ÷ 2 = 2.5 (an improper fraction resulting in a whole number and a decimal part)

Q: How can I check if my decimal conversion is correct?

A: You can check your conversion by multiplying the decimal by the original denominator. If the result is equal to the original numerator, your conversion is correct. Consider this: for example, 0. 6 x 5 = 3, confirming that 0.6 is the correct decimal representation of 3/5 Which is the point..
